  1. One day Colmcille was going through Leophin and as he was passing by a field he saw a beggar asking the farmer for some corn for his donkey that was standing at the side of the road. The man hit the beggar a slap on the face and told him to go away out of his sight. After that the beggar walked away sadly. When Colmcille saw this he became angry so he went into the field to the farmer and scolded him and he said that there would never come a good crop of potatoes or corn of
